Shimla Summer Festival 2026 Rescheduled to June 8-12 at The Ridge
Shimla Summer Festival 2026 New Dates June 8-12

The Shimla Summer Festival 2026 has been rescheduled and will now take place from June 8 to 12 at The Ridge, as announced by deputy commissioner and festival committee chairman Anupam Kashyap on Thursday.

Reason for Date Revision

The dates were revised due to the upcoming panchayati raj elections and ongoing administrative commitments that required adjustments to the original schedule.

Festival Highlights

The five-day festival will feature a variety of theme-based activities designed to boost visitor engagement. Cultural programmes and evening performances by renowned artists will serve as the main attraction. A committee of district officials has been formed to oversee arrangements and ensure smooth coordination.

Planned Events

  • Painting competitions
  • Road safety awareness drives
  • A natural flower show
  • A healthy baby contest

Authorities are also planning a Himachali food festival to showcase local cuisine.

New Stage Location and Souvenir Book

This year, the stage at The Ridge will be set up at a new location to enhance the audience experience. Additionally, a souvenir-cum-coffee table book featuring rare photographs of Shimla will be released during the festival.

The Shimla Summer Festival aims to promote tourism and cultural heritage, attracting visitors from across the region.
